The Cairngorms + Sandwood Bay Commission
In June 2017 I had an enquiry from my website about for a commission for three pieces. These were for a special anniversary and birthday, both close together.
My client had photographs from the beautiful Sandwood Bay which he sent over so that I could draw up my designs. He wanted a necklace to show the full bay of Sandwood and a pair of earrings that would represent the giant sea stack, Am Buachaille. He also wanted a Cairngorm ring featuring the whole Cairngorm range, which I was delighted to help him with having just read Nan Shepard's The Living Mountain. I couldn't wait to get the iconic mountains onto a ring.
Here are the designs I came up with realised into jewellery. This is also an insight into the way I work, my process from designs to finished pieces. How I layer my landscapes and as these are only a fraction of the stages in the making process you can appreciate the amount of work involved.

Hand made Bass rock necklace in sterling silver. It features the volcanic plug of Bass rock which has a polished and hammered finish, the sky behind has been oxidised to make it black, and the silver below has been satinised to emulate the sea.
A handmade bangle featuring buildings and landscape features from around Dundee to create a beautiful skyline bangle. This is the latest in my collection of skyline bangles. The features from left to right are the rail bridge, Magdalen Green Bandstand, Dundee Law, The McManus Galleries and the V&A.
